I began by supplementing with ginseng to increase my sense of well being and strengthen my immune system. I found out that vinpocetine was available in the united states so I decided to try it out. Vinpocetine improves blood flow in the brain, helps increase ATP Production, and enables the brain to utilize glucose and oxygen more efficiently. It is thought to relieve headaches, depression, irritability, insomnia, attention and concentration deficits, improve memory, slow thinking, and nervousness. Vinpocetine should not be combined with any substance that thins the blood.
At five and ten milligrams, vinpocetine removes any mental static or fuzz I may have and helps me to think more clearly. I am also able to examine visual details more closely as an added benefit. The effects begin at 50 minutes and last four or five hours. It has proven itself to be a valuable tool.
